Which statement about counties is most accurate? A. Counties rely on state governments to select the county sheriff and district
attorney. B. Counties often manage institutions and services like jails, libraries, and courts. C. Counties in the Northeast have broader responsibilities than counties elsewhere in the country. D. Counties' legal and financial affairs are handled by an appointed county commission.
The correct answer is B. Counties often manage institutions and services like jails, libraries, and courts.<span>The county commissions, county court, county legislature county executive or county administrators usually oversee the day-to-day operations of the county government. They are in charge of running various institutions including the jails and courts.</span>

Explanation: Ceteris paribus is the commonly used Latin phrase used by the economist meaning 'all else equal.' The concept of ceteris paribus is important in economics because in the real world, it is usually hard to isolate all the different variables that may influence or change the outcome of what you are studying.
